Jimmy — an AI assistant for Todoist in Telegram

Jimmy is an AI assistant in Telegram that works on top of your Todoist: it reads your tasks, marks them by the CALM method and every morning brings you the Day Focus — three tasks. The tasks stay in your own Todoist. Jimmy does not replace the task manager; it solves a different problem — not "where do I keep my tasks" but which of them to do today.

How the four axes map onto Todoist fields

The method asks for no new tools — the four coordinates map onto the native fields of Todoist:

AxisIn Todoist
Level — what happens if you don't do itThe native priority: P1 — Key · P2 — Important · P3 — Regular · no priority — the Freezer
Change — moves you forward or holds your positionLabels Grow / Stay
Area — work or lifeLabels Work / Life
Mode — whose next move it isLabels Do / Delegated / Waiting

Your own labels and projects are left alone. The marking is done by Jimmy — what it needs from you is nods, not work.

A day with Jimmy and Todoist

  • Morning. Jimmy reads the list, marks what is new and brings the Day Focus — three tasks by the 2+1 rule. The next three are the Bonus.
  • During the day. New tasks go in by text or by voice straight from Telegram — Jimmy puts them into Todoist already marked.
  • Evening. The Closing: what is done, what carries over. Zero overdue by morning, right there in the tracker.

What stays yours

  • The tasks. They live in your Todoist account, not in a Jimmy database. Switch the assistant off and the list stays complete and marked.
  • The access. The connection runs on a personal Todoist token that you can revoke at any moment.
  • The data. The analysis runs on the Claude API (Anthropic) — the data is not used for model training. We store the minimum: settings and context. Details in the privacy policy (in Russian).

Frequently asked

Do I need a paid Todoist?

No. A free account is enough: the method needs priorities, labels and dates — all of them are in the free plan. No account yet? We will set one up together when you connect — it takes a couple of minutes.

I use Notion, Asana or plain notes. Will it work?

Right now Jimmy works on top of Todoist. Integrations with other systems are on the roadmap. Tell us which one you use — it affects the order.

Will Jimmy move my tasks into its own database?

No. Jimmy does not store your tasks and does not make you migrate — the list stays in Todoist. It solves a different problem: not "where do I keep my tasks" but which of them to do today.

What happens to my projects and labels?

Nothing. The project structure stays yours and your personal labels are untouched. The CALM marking is added on top — with the labels Grow/Stay, Work/Life, Do/Delegated/Waiting and the native priorities.

What if I mark a task wrong?

Marking is nods, not philosophy: the axes have defaults (Stay · Regular · Do) and a three-second rule. A mistake is easy to fix tomorrow, and the method does not break over one inaccurate label.
